While a lot of tours show you just the outside, when possible, this tour will get you into one of Oxford’s college. It is often the famous Divinity School. This name may stand out to you if you are a fan of the Harry Potter movies, as they shot scenes here (such as the Hogwarts Hospital Wing scenes in Harry Potter and the Sorcerer’s Stone, Harry Potter and the Chamber of Secrets, Harry Potter and the Prisoner of Azkaban or the scene where Professor McGonagall teaches students how to waltz in Harry Potter and the Goblet of Fire).
